  • Abstract
    An experimental study is conducted to investigate the performance of a low-temperature solar Rankine cycle system using working fluid R245fa. The experimental installation consists of a flat plate collector, a throttling valve, a working fluid pump and an air cooled condenser, etc. For the typical weather conditions of October in Tianjin, the experiment results show that the highest heat collecting efficiency of the flat plate collector is about 50%. The measured Rankine cycle efficiency of the system is lower than the theoretical value, due to superheating, subcooling of the working fluid and heat loss of the experimental prototype. Based on the experimental results, an internal heat exchanger is proposed in the solar Rankine cycle system using R245fa, which can obviously improve the Rankine cycle efficiency.
